How do owners set up a bank account on CondoCafe? (Micro Deposit)

To use a bank account to make payments on CondoCafe, owners must first add their bank account as a payment account and complete a trial deposit test to ensure the bank account information entered is correct.

This article is intended for property managers; its purpose is to help you answer questions you might receive from owners. To do this, we show the process from the owner's perspective.

You can print out this article and hand it to them; or you can print it as a PDF and email it to them.

Setting Up Online Payments: Adding a Bank Account

Log in to CondoCafe.

CondoCafe opens on the Make Payments tab.

Select the Payment Accounts tab and click the Add Bank Account button. The Add a Bank Account screen appears.

On the Add a Bank Account screen, enter the following information. Refer to the illustration of the check if you need help.

  • Account Name: Enter the name of the person the account belongs to.

  • Routing Number (9 digits): Enter the routing number as displayed on the left of the check and re-enter it in the Confirm Routing Number field.

  • Account Number (3-17 digits): Enter the account number as displayed in the center of the check and re-enter it in the Confirm Account Number field.

  • Account Type: Select Checking Account.

Click Save. Within 1-2 business days, you will receive a trial deposit into the bank account you entered on CondoCafe. The amount of the deposit will be from $0.01 to $0.99.

Once you have received the deposit, browse back to the Payment Accounts tab as explained above.

Click the Verify button, and enter the amount of the deposit. The bank account can now be used for single payments or regular automated payments.
